Jagdeo elected president of Global Green Growth Institute

Former President of Guyana, Dr Bharrat Jagdeo, was on Tuesday elected as the first president of the Assembly of the Global Green Growth Institute (GGGI). The election took place in Seoul, Korea where the ceremonies establishing the GGGI as an international organisation took place. GGGI was established to help shift the global model of development by drawing on working examples of green growth and low carbon development. Japan exploring oil, gas investments in Guyana

A 12-man team from Japan’s Information Center for Petroleum Exploration and Production (ICEP) is on a two-day research mission to explore oil and gas investment opportunities in Guyana. The purpose of the mission is to provide the information gathered to the 29 ICEP member companies seeking viable opportunities for funding investments in the sector. New Jersey woman with cocaine in genitalia sentenced to four years

Donna Williams, 51, of 300S 12th Street, Newark, New Jersey, USA, who was nabbed at the Cheddi Jagan International Airport last week Wednesday with cocaine packages in her vagina was on Friday sentenced to four years’ imprisonment. She appeared before Magistrate Leslie Sobers at the Providence Magistrate’s Court. Williams pleaded guilty to the charge, which stated that on Wednesday, October 9 at the Cheddi Jagan International Airport, Timehri, she had 180 grams of cocaine in her possession for the purpose of trafficking.
